“Nose-first into the ground.” Madyar showed the final flight of a Russian Mi-28 in Russia's Belgorod region
Since the start of the full-scale invasion, these helicopters have been widely used by the Russian military to strike ground targets. Ukrainian forces have repeatedly reported shooting them down using air defense systems and FPV drones.
A single Mi-28 is estimated to cost $15–20 million.
